Dictionary Definition

askance adj : (used especially of glances) directed to one side with or as if with doubt or suspicion or envy; "her eyes with their misted askance look"- Elizabeth Bowen; "sidelong glances" [syn: askant, asquint, squint, squint-eyed, squinty, sidelong] adv
1 with suspicion or disapproval; "he looked askance at the offer"
2 with a side or oblique glance; "did not quite turn all the way back but looked askance at me with her dark eyes"

Adverb

  1. sideways; obliquely
  2. With disapproval, skepticism, or disdain.
    • The beggar asked for change, but the haughty woman only looked at him askance.
